In this episode, Mark W and Keke are joined by once again by Rasmus Junila, who is becoming a regular recurring guest. They start this episode with a sad topic, the fire last weekend that destroyed the main stand at IF Gnistan’s Mustapekka Areena. They get the inside story from Frans Enala, Head of Communications & Marketing at IF Gnistan.

The team discuss the past month of action in the Veikkausliiga, as SJK and HJK join KuPS at the top of the table. Ally phones in his view of recent action at HJK and KuPS fan, Jouni, shares his thoughts on KuPS’ season so far. They are also joined by another FFS fan, Farid, an EIF Ekenäs fan who also has a soft spot for Gnistan.

There is an update on the current standings in the women’s Kansallinen Liiga. They also look back at recent results in the Men’s and Women’s Suomen Cup, with the women’s quarter-finals and men’s semi-finals to look forward to. [Podcast] In Conversation with… Stevie Grieve

In this episode, Mark W sits down for a one-on-one chat with Stevie Grieve, just recently confirmed officially as the head coach at SJK Seinäjoki.

Stevie talks through his career that started with a job coaching badminton, took in a variety of technical and coaching roles around the world, included hosting his own TV show in India before arrivinga at SJK in early-2023.

We then get into the details of his time in Finland: how did he first connect with SJK Seinäjoki? How did he settle in to Finnish life? What was his biggest surprise about Finland?

We also discuss Stevie’s role at SJK, both in recruitment and coaching? Just what are the principles of ‘Grieveball’? And how well-suited are Finnish players to other leagues overseas (and why)? We conclude by looking at his ambitions both for the club and for himself in the (hopefully, quite distant) future!!
